This video teaches how to solve probability problems involving geometric and binomial distributions. For geometric distributions (waiting for first success), use the formula P(X=r) = q^(r-1) × p, where p is success probability and q is failure probability. For binomial distributions (fixed number of trials), use P(X=r) = nCr × p^r × q^(n-r). The video demonstrates solving problems like finding the probability of obtaining a yellow disc for the first time on the fourth selection (geometric), or obtaining the second success on the fifth selection (combining binomial and geometric).
